John C. Chrystal has a solid background in finance, earning an M.B.A. from the University of Chicago. He has spent over 25 years working in various roles in global financial markets, focusing on risk management and structured finance. He became the Interim CEO of The Bancorp, Inc. in 2015 after the previous CEO resigned, and held that position until May 2016. Chrystal's experience includes serving as Chief Risk Officer at DiMaio Ahmad Capital and senior roles at Credit Suisse, where he oversaw asset management and financial products. Apart from his responsibilities at The Bancorp, he has been a director for several financial-related companies including a mortgage real estate investment trust and a mutual fund series trust. Interestingly, in 2016, his total compensation was around $1 million mainly due to the vesting of 120,000 shares of stock, reflecting the company's decisions to align executive pay with performance. Chrystal is known for navigating through challenging financial environments and has been involved in multiple successful strategic financial restructurings, showcasing his commitment to creating shareholder value.
